MLECO-2599: Replace DSCNN with MicroNet for KWS
Added SoftMax function to Mathutils to allow MicroNet
to output probability as it does not nativelu have this layer.
Minor refactoring to accommodate Softmax Calculations
Extensive renaming and updating of documentation and resource download script.
